Filecoin (FIL): An Unshakeable Pillar of the Crypto Industry

Filecoin (FIL) has been a major player in the crypto space since its launch. Filecoin (FIL) is a decentralized storage platform where users can rent or sell storage space. This peer-to-peer storage network pushed Filecoin (FIL) to remarkable heights when it introduced blockchain technology to a new market.

Near Protocol (NEAR): A Strong Smart Contract Contender

Near Protocol (NEAR) is another big name in the crypto space. Built to rival Ethereum (ETH) and other smart contract providers, Near Protocol (NEAR) has built a strong community and sits comfortably at #17 in the market cap rankings.

Near Protocol (NEAR) offers low fees, security and fast transactions, making it a widely adopted blockchain for Decentralized Applications (dApps).
